Fire Resistance

Fire resistance refers to the ability of a material or product to withstand exposure to fire and high temperatures without significant degradation of its structural integrity or functionality. In product design and construction, it is crucial for ensuring safety, minimizing damage, and protecting lives by delaying the spread of fire. Effective fire resistance is achieved through the selection of appropriate materials, design strategies, and compliance with relevant safety standards and regulations.
